The Union Public Service Commission (UPSC)
has finalized a panel of three officers for appointment as Haryana’s next
Director General of Police (DGP) in accordance with guidelines of the Supreme
Court. And the same is sent to the state government for making its pick. The state had reportedly sent to the UPSC the
names of 12 senior IPS officers last month for preparing a panel of three
officers. The 12 officers are Parminder Rai (1982 batch), S S Deswal (1984), K P
Singh and K Selvaraj (1985), B K Sinha, K K Sandhu and P R Deo (1986), K K Mishra
(1987), Manoj Yadava and P K Agarwal (1988) and Mohammad Akil and RC Mishra
(1989). It may be noted that Parminder Rai retired on
January 31.
